- Lead cross-functional teams to execute production transfer projects from planning through full manufacturing ramp and stabilization
- Develop and maintain integrated transfer plans, including scope, timelines, milestones, and resource requirements
- Ensure manufacturing readiness at the receiving site (equipment, process documentation, training, materials, and capacity)
- Coordinate closely with the sending site to ensure effective knowledge transfer, process alignment, and issue resolution
- Identify, assess, and proactively mitigate transfer risks (yield, quality, supply continuity, cost, and schedule)
- Drive execution of build phases (e.g., engineering builds, pilot builds, qualification lots) to validate process capability and readiness
- Monitor and manage yield performance, defect trends, and process stability during ramp
- Ensure alignment to quality and qualification requirements, including validation plans and criteria for transfer acceptance
- Coordinate supply chain readiness, including supplier alignment, material availability, and logistics planning
- Track and manage project budgets, cost impacts, and resource allocation
- Provide clear and consistent program communication to stakeholders, site leadership, and senior management
- Ensure adherence to Lumentum manufacturing readiness and transfer processes/checklists
